阿里云ecs购买选什么操作系统?

阿里云ECS操作系统选择:深度解析与实用指南

结论:

在选择阿里云ECS(Elastic Compute Service)的操作系统时,用户需要综合考虑自身业务需求、技术栈、安全性和运维经验等因素。没有绝对的“最好”,只有最适合。Windows和Linux是两大主流选项,Windows适合对图形界面和.NET框架有依赖的应用,而Linux则因其开源、稳定和高效的特点,更受开发者青睐。此外,阿里云还提供了多种Linux发行版,如Ubuntu、CentOS、Debian等,选择哪一款,还需根据实际业务场景来决定。

正文分析探讨:

阿里云ECS作为云计算服务的核心产品,为用户提供弹性的计算能力。操作系统作为ECS的基础,其选择直接影响到应用的运行效率和系统的稳定性。下面我们将从几个关键角度进行分析探讨。

首先,业务类型是决定操作系统的重要因素。对于需要.NET Framework、ASP.NET等微软技术栈的企业,Windows操作系统是首选。而对Web开发、大数据处理、云计算等领域的开发者,Linux的灵活性和开源特性使其成为理想选择。例如,PHP、Python、Java等语言在Linux环境下运行更为顺畅。

其次,操作系统的安全性也是不可忽视的一环。Linux以其开源、更新及时、社区活跃等优势,在安全方面表现出色。而Windows虽然提供全面的安全防护,但在面对针对性攻击时,可能相对较弱。因此,对于安全性要求高的企业,如X_X、X_X等,Linux可能是更安全的选择。

再者,运维经验也是决定因素之一。如果你的团队熟悉Windows环境,那么选择Windows可以降低运维难度。反之,如果团队有丰富的Linux经验,那么Linux将能更好地发挥其性能优势,并节省运维成本。

最后,阿里云提供的不同Linux发行版各有特色。Ubuntu以其易用性和强大的社区支持受到欢迎,CentOS以其稳定性著称,适用于大型企业级应用,而Debian则以其严谨的软件包管理机制和长期支持版本受到青睐。用户可以根据业务需求和团队技能来选择。

总的来说,选择阿里云ECS的操作系统,需要综合考量业务需求、技术栈、安全性和运维经验。没有最好的选择,只有最合适的。在做出决定之前,充分了解每种操作系统的特性,结合自身的实际情况,才能找到最适合自己的解决方案。

未经允许不得转载:CCLOUD博客 » 阿里云ecs购买选什么操作系统?